Abstract: A load sensor compares generated values of load signals to predicted values of the load signals. Where an error between a generated value and a predicted value is less than a threshold, a value of zero is transmitted by the load sensor to an external systems, in an encoded stream of bits, and the error are used to calculate a predicated value of a next load signal, such that insubstantial changes in loading resulting in small errors are not transmitted to the external system. Where an error between the generated value and the predicted value exceeds the threshold, however, a value representative of the error is transmitted to the external system, in an encoded stream of bits. The external system processes the stream of bits to calculate the error, to determine that an item has been placed on a storage system or removed therefrom, or to identify the item.

Abstract: One or more load cells measure the weight of items at a fixture. Weight changes occur as items are picked from or placed to the fixture and may be used to determine when the item was picked or placed, quantity and so forth. Individual weights for a type of item may vary. A set of data comprising weight changes associated with interactions involving a single one of a particular type of item is gathered. These may be weight changes due to picks, places, or both. A model, such as a probability distribution, may be created that relates a particular weight of that type of item to a probability. The model may then be used to process other weight changes and attempt to determine what type of item was involved in an interaction.

Abstract: An apparatus includes a platform or other accessory that is supported by one or more piezoelectric transducers. As items are placed on or removed from the accessory, the piezoelectric transducer generates an electric charge that is representative of a change in weight. An amplifier receives the charge and provides output voltage that can be sampled to determine a weight value. In one implementation the platform may be supported by a transducer assembly comprising a frame and a pair of piezoelectric transducers on opposite sides of the frame. Signals from the pair may be used to compensate for environmental effects on the assembly, such as changes in temperature. The piezoelectric transducers and associated circuitry are extremely energy efficient, consuming little electrical power during operation.

Abstract: Load cells measure the weight of items on a shelf. Weight changes occur as items are picked from or placed to the fixture. Information about these weight changes is used to determine an estimated location on the shelf of a weight change. Hypotheses are generated using information about where particular types of items are stowed, the weights of those particular types of items, information about the weight changes, and the estimated locations of the weight changes. A model is used to produce confidence values in the hypotheses based on a change in weight measured at a first side and a change in weight measured at a second side of the shelf. A hypothesis with a confidence value that exceeds the threshold may be selected and used to determine interaction data indicative of a quantity picked or placed, type of item, and location on the shelf.

Abstract: Tidiness data associated with an inventory location, such as a shelf, indicates whether an item returned to the inventory location is designated for storage at the inventory location. When an item is returned to the inventory location and a user is determined to be near the inventory location, the weight change detected at the inventory location is compared to a corresponding weight of each item in the custody of the user, such as items within cart state data associated with the user. Differences in weight between the weight change and the corresponding weight of each item in the custody of the user are calculated. Such differences may then be compared to one or more metrics, such as threshold values, to determine how well the top candidate item in the custody of the user matches the type of item designated for storage at the inventory location.

Abstract: Modular storage systems include load sensors disposed beneath or in association with platforms. The load sensors are pulse-sampled for signals corresponding to loads at time intervals, rather than continuously, in order to conserve electrical power. An item associated with a transaction is identified based on a change in the loads, as determined from the pulse-sampled signals. The platforms are aligned at horizontal or non-horizontal angles, and photovoltaic power sources with banks of photovoltaic cells are mounted to front edges of the platforms. When a user reaches over one of the photovoltaic cells to access an item on a platform, a level of power or voltage generated by the photovoltaic cell is diminished. The item closest to the photovoltaic cell having the diminished power or voltage, or a customer that accessed the item, may be identified accordingly.

Abstract: An apparatus includes a platform or other accessory that is supported by one or more transducer assemblies using piezoelectric transducers. In one implementation, a saddle structure provides mechanical support to a platform while transferring force from a load onto a portion to which a pair of piezoelectric transducers are affixed. As a load on the saddle changes, the resulting change in strain on the portion produces signals from the piezoelectric transducers. In another implementation a beam provides mechanical support to a platform or other accessory. A pair of piezoelectric transducers are affixed near a strain concentrator, such as a hole in the beam, produce signals indicative of a change in load on the beam.

Abstract: A user undertakes an event, such as adding, removing, or otherwise interacting with an item stowed at a fixture. Using successive samples of weight data that occur during an event, a plurality of vectors are generated that are indicative of a weight change and a location associated with the fixture. The vectors are processed to determine where within the fixture the event took place. Hypotheses are generated that describe predicted interactions involving predicted locations that correspond to those indicated by the vectors. The hypotheses are ranked and then one is selected as a solution. The predicted values associated with the selected hypothesis are then used to generate interaction data that indicates one or more types of item and quantities of the items that were added, removed, or otherwise handled by the user.

Abstract: This disclosure describes techniques for removing noise from a signal to generate a modified signal, with the modified signal preserving any transitions of interest (e.g., sharp-edge discontinuities) present within the initial signal. In one example, the signal comprises a time-series signal with the time series representing a sequence of weight measurements from a scale device. In some examples, the scale device includes a platform that supports one or more physical items that may be selectively removed or added to. Here, the signal may include a sequence of step functions corresponding to changes in weight on the scale device (based on the removal or addition of items on the platform), plus corrupting noise from vibration. The techniques described herein may remove the corrupting noise, while preserving the sharp edges representing sudden changes in weight.

Abstract: A device comprises a crossmember. The crossmember is supported by one or more weight sensors, such that a total weight of the crossmember and any supported load may be measured. One or more strain gauges are affixed to the crossmember. An accessory may comprise a portion to support an inventory item, such as a hook, shelf, bin, basket, and so forth. The accessory also includes an engagement feature to mechanically engage a portion of the crossmember. Several accessories may be engaged to the crossmember. As the load on the accessory changes, such as due to a pick or place of items, a total weight change may be determined by summing the output from the weight sensors. Data from the strain gauges may be used to allocate the total weight change to a particular accessory, allowing for the determination of the weight change for that particular accessory.
